Unlocking agile api strategy for modern teams

by FlowTrack

Discovering api landscapes

Delving into api development and integration services means mapping how data flows across systems. A solid plan doesn’t just list endpoints; it sketches where a service lives in the tech stack, who will use it, and how it scales as traffic grows, peaks, and shifts. Practical teams start with a minimal, verifiable MVP, then layer security, observability, and api development and integration services governance. The best moves reduce brittle handoffs and lock in consistent contracts. Early choices around authentication, versioning, and error formats ripple through build speed, testing, and future changes. When a clear map exists, the work becomes iterative, not a slog, and teams stay aligned from backlog to release day.

  • Define core endpoints first with stable contracts
  • Document behavior and error cases for every call
  • Plan for versioning without forcing breaking changes

As this map forms, a team can focus on value delivery instead of firefighting integration issues. The outcome supports rapid experimentation, predictable timelines, and smoother deployments across environments. Stakeholders feel confident because architecture decisions feel anchored in real use. Each function should feel purposeful, not bolted on as an afterthought, and the API catalog begins to resemble a well-lit runway for new services to take off.

Designing for resilience and scale

Rest api development services thrive when reliability is baked in. This means apartments of scale, not one grand solution. Rate limits, circuit breakers, and graceful fallbacks handle sudden traffic surges without collapsing. Caching strategies, idempotent operations, and robust retries reduce duplication and user rest api development services frustration. A well-structured API also watches for performance hot spots with distributed tracing and precise telemetry. When a system is calm, the pace of new features accelerates, and incidents become rare flickers rather than daily battles.

  • Set clear quotas and backoff strategies to protect services
  • Implement idempotency for operations that repeat
  • Instrument end-to-end traces across services

Teams often find that resilience changes the timetable for delivery. The API grows more predictable under load, and developers gain confidence to ship features with shorter cycles. Security integrates into every tier—from gateway to database—so compliance isn’t a last step. The result is a stable platform where partners and clients can rely on consistent behavior, even as requirements evolve and external systems shift.

Conclusion

The discipline of api development and integration services hinges on strong security without complicating usage. OAuth flows, API keys, and scopes must be clear enough for internal teams and partners to understand quickly. Governance layers enforce policy, auditing, and data rights across the lifecycle. A practical approach uses leaf tokens, short lifetimes, and automatic revocation to curb risk. By steering design toward least privilege, the API surface remains small, legible, and easy to monitor, while audits stay straightforward and actionable for compliance teams. Security can feel like a maze, yet the payoff is a calmer release cadence and fewer surprises after launch. Teams notice fewer late-night firefights when governance decisions are baked into architecture. The right balance of openness and protection invites external developers while keeping data safe and systems auditable. It’s a steady drumbeat of trust, not a hidden maze of permissions that change with the wind.

You may also like

TOP POSTS

MOST POPULAR

© 2024 All Right Reserved. Designed and Developed by Veroniquelacoste